Adakveo (Crizanlizumab-tmca)

Adakveo (Crizanlizumab-tmca)

  • Medicine Name: Adakveo
  • Generic Name: Crizanlizumab-tmca
  • Dosage Form & Strength: 100 mg/10 mL Injection (10 mg/mL)
  • Manufactured By: Novartis Pharmaceuticals Corporation

Adakveo is a selectin blocker indicated for the reduction in frequency of painful vaso-occlusive crises (VOCs) in adults and adolescents aged 16 years and older with sickle cell disease (SCD).

Recommended Dosage:

  • 5 mg/kg administered via intravenous infusion over 30 minutes

  • Initial schedule: Week 0 and Week 2

  • Maintenance: Every 4 weeks thereafter

  • Adakveo can be used with or without hydroxyurea

If a dose is missed:

  • Administer within 14 days to maintain the existing schedule

  • After 14 days, reset the schedule to every 4 weeks
  • Infusion-related reactions may occur. Monitor patients during infusion and discontinue for serious reactions.

  • May interfere with automated platelet counts due to clumping in EDTA-containing tubes.

  • Avoid during pregnancy unless absolutely necessary – may cause fetal harm.

  • Use caution while driving or operating machinery—may cause fatigue or dizziness.

Q. What is Adakveo used for?
A. Adakveo is used to reduce the frequency of pain crises in patients with sickle cell disease.

Q. What is the generic name of Adakveo®?
A. Crizanlizumab-tmca is the generic name.

Q. Who manufactures Adakveo?
A. Novartis Pharmaceuticals Corporation.

Q. How is Adakveo administered?
A. By intravenous infusion over 30 minutes, every 4 weeks after initial two doses.

Q. Is Adakveo approved by the FDA?
A. Yes. It was FDA approved on November 15, 2019.

Q. What are the most common side effects?
A. Nausea, back pain, fever (pyrexia), and joint pain (arthralgia).

Q. What are the storage conditions of Adakveo?
A. Store at 2°C to 8°C (36°F to 46°F) in the original carton. Do not freeze or shake.
